Use E11.31 when the provider documents diabetic retinopathy but does not specify: Type Laterality (right, left, bilateral) Whether macular edema is present Examples of documentation that map to E11.31: Diabetic retinopathy Retinopathy due to diabetes Changes consistent with diabetic eye disease If the provider mentions macular edema or specifies the severity (mild, moderate, severe), a more specific code from the E11.32E11.39 range is required
